How frequently does the ELCFH redetermine cases?
By law, the ELCFH must redetermine 50% of all cases annually. By choice, the ELCFH redetermines 100% of cases annually. Redeterminations are done on an ongoing monthly basis and typically parents can expect their redetermination to occur around the same time they originally enrolled. The ELCFH does reserve the right to redetermine cases at random, if there is something questionable with the case or if accelerated redeterminations are necessary due to over utilization.
